Course Content

• Zero Waste Principles and Strategies in Food Production
• Waste Audits and Data Analysis for Food Businesses
• Sustainable Packaging and Supply Chain Management (Circular Economy)
• Food Waste Reduction Techniques and Technologies
• Composting and Anaerobic Digestion for Food Waste
• Implementing a Zero Waste Management System (Certification and Compliance)
• Best Practices for Food Storage and Inventory Management
• Employee Training and Engagement for Zero Waste Initiatives
• Measuring and Reporting on Zero Waste Performance (KPI's)
• Legislation and Regulations related to Food Waste and Recycling

Career path

Career Role Description
Zero Waste Food Production Manager Oversees all aspects of minimizing waste in food manufacturing, implementing innovative zero waste strategies, and ensuring compliance with regulations. High demand for sustainability expertise.
Sustainable Supply Chain Specialist (Food) Focuses on optimizing the food supply chain to reduce waste at every stage, from sourcing to delivery, integrating zero-waste principles. Strong analytical and problem-solving skills required.
Zero Waste Food Packaging Consultant Advises food companies on eco-friendly packaging solutions, minimizing environmental impact and promoting circular economy models within the food industry. Expertise in sustainable materials is essential.
Food Waste Reduction Auditor Conducts audits to identify areas for improvement in waste reduction within food businesses, provides data-driven recommendations, and tracks progress towards zero waste goals. Detailed and analytical skills are critical.

Why this course?

An Advanced Skill Certificate in Zero Waste Practices in Food Industry is increasingly significant in today's market. The UK food and drink industry generates substantial waste, with WRAP estimating food waste at 10.2 million tonnes in 2018. This represents a significant economic and environmental burden. Growing consumer awareness and stricter regulations are driving demand for professionals with expertise in zero waste strategies. This certificate equips individuals with practical skills in waste reduction, resource management, and sustainable procurement, directly addressing these industry needs. The program's focus on zero waste management methodologies, such as composting, anaerobic digestion, and waste-to-energy solutions, positions graduates for high-demand roles across various sectors within the UK food industry. Acquiring this certification demonstrates a commitment to sustainability and provides a competitive edge in a rapidly evolving job market.
